How much do operations performance manager jobs pay per year?

As of May 29, 2026, the average yearly pay for operations performance manager in Huntley, IL is $63,346.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$40,900.00 and $77,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Operations Performance Manager do?

An Operations Performance Manager is responsible for monitoring, analyzing, and improving the efficiency and effectiveness of an organization's operations. They set key performance indicators (KPIs), evaluate operational processes, and implement strategies to optimize productivity and quality. By collaborating with different departments, they identify bottlenecks and recommend solutions to enhance overall performance. Their work ensures that business operations align with company goals and deliver optimal results.

What is the difference between Operations Performance Manager vs Operations Analyst?

AspectOperations Performance ManagerOperations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ree in Business, Operations, or related field; often certifications in process improvement (e.g., Six Sigma)Bachelor's degree in Business, Economics, or related field; analytical skills emphasized
Work EnvironmentOversees teams, manages performance metrics, and implements process improvementsAnalyzes data, prepares reports, and supports operational decision-making
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, logistics, and large service organizationsWidely used across various industries for data analysis and reporting

The Operations Performance Manager focuses on optimizing overall operational performance and leading teams, while the Operations Analyst primarily analyzes data to support operational decisions. Both roles require analytical skills and understanding of business processes, but the manager role involves more leadership and strategic planning.

Join our team as a Chargeback Strategy & Performance Manager, where you will lead the end-to-end chargeback strategy for a key enterprise client in the advertising space. In this high-impact role, you will serve as the subject-matter expert on chargeback regulations, representment strategy, and performance optimization, driving measurable improvements in win rates and revenue recovery. You will act as a trusted strategic advisor, partnering closely with the client and their Senior Account Manager to evolve and scale best-in-class chargeback practices. Success in this role is defined by your ability to translate data into strategy, optimize outcomes, and unlock new opportunities, expanding chargeback capabilities into additional use cases and business lines while delivering continuous value.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Chargeback Strategy & Optimization
    • Serve as the expert on chargeback regulations, card network rules, and representment best practices across regions and payment methods.
    • Proactively identify performance improvement opportunities in existing chargeback and representment strategies using data-driven analysis.
    • Design, execute, and evaluate A/B tests of new strategies, partnering with a Support Specialist and Account Manager to operationalize changes.
    • Consult on chargeback strategies for new business lines, products, or geographies, ensuring scalable, compliant approaches.
  • Evidence & Product Readiness
    • Continuously monitor client apps, platforms, and product updates to ensure evidence packets remain accurate, current, and optimized.
    • Validate that changes to client flows, UX, or fulfillment processes are reflected in evidence and dispute narratives.
  • Data, APIs & Issue Monitoring
    • Actively monitor APIs, data feeds, and reporting outputs to identify data gaps, delays, or anomalies.
    • Escalate and resolve issues that could negatively impact dispute outcomes or reporting accuracy.
  • Client Engagement & Reporting
    • Lead monthly performance touch‑base calls, delivering clear insights, trends, and recommendations.
    • Own reporting for Quarterly Business Reviews (QBRs), tying chargeback performance to business impact, risk reduction, and ROI.
    • Translate complex dispute data into executive‑level insights and actionable recommendations.
    • Work with the Reporting Team to create real-time dashboards as needed
  • Growth & Relationship Management
    • Build strong relationships with client stakeholders across risk, payments, operations, and finance.
    • Identify and develop opportunities to expand into additional business lines or services, partnering with Account Management and Sales as needed.
    • Act as a trusted strategic advisor, positioning the company as a long‑term partner rather than a vendor.

Skills & Qualifications:

  • Deep experience with chargeback management, dispute representation, and card network regulations (Visa, Mastercard, Amex, etc.).
  • Proven ability to analyze performance data and drive strategy improvements at scale.
  • Experience working with enterprise clients and presenting to senior stakeholders.
  • Strong collaboration skills with Support, Product, Data/Analytics, and Engineering teams.
  • Comfortable owning both strategy and execution, with a high bar for accuracy and accountability.
  • Expert in Chargeback Management rules and regulations
  • Experience in SaaS, fintech, payments, or fraud prevention environments
  • Familiarity with APIs, data pipelines, and analytics dashboards.
  • Experience supporting multiple business lines and international payment programs.
